So what do you put cuttings in to transfer to another caregiver? I don't want anyone coming to my actual house.
I usually just cut off a branch and wrap the end with a moist paper towel, then take it home immediately. Once home I'll cut the clones off the branch and plug'em into the cloner. I like to root the cuttings myself.
